Heracleum stevenii

A truly exceptional and spectacular species from the Crimea, producing multiple very broad umbels of white flowers in a complex inflorescence up to 1.5 meters across and 1.5m tall. Very bold dissected foliage with a grey-green sheen, paler under. Creates real drama in the garden. Hardy and easy. Often perennial but sometimes monocarpic, though always self sowing generously. Seedlings are easily hoed out where not wanted.
